If you have a 800cfm filter run a 400cfm fan to make the air slowly pass thru carbon for a better scrubbing. The faster the air moves thru filter the less it filters the slower ir moves thru filter the better the air bis scrubbed. Its always smart
to have 1 filter thay scrubs
the air in room and another for extraction.
